Cuisinart Waffle Makers: A Case Study
Cuisinart repeatedly features prominently in best-of lists․ Their range includes various models, each with subtle but significant differences․ The Cuisinart WAF-200, often lauded for its simplicity and ease of cleaning, represents a classic, reliable option․ The Cuisinart WAF-F30, a round flip Belgian waffle maker, is praised for its consistent delivery of lofty, golden, and crispy waffles․ The Cuisinart Vertical Waffle Maker earns accolades for its rapid heating, even cooking, and convenient cleanup․ These models showcase Cuisinart's commitment to both functionality and user experience, highlighting the importance of considering individual needs when choosing a model․
Beyond Cuisinart: Exploring Other Notable Brands
While Cuisinart dominates many reviews, other brands offer compelling alternatives; The Black & Decker Belgian Waffle Maker frequently receives positive feedback for its affordability and quality․ Presto's rotating waffle maker, known for its even batter distribution, caters to those seeking perfectly uniform waffles․ Gastroback's advanced control waffle iron often tops "best overall" lists, suggesting a premium experience․ Salter's deep fill waffle maker presents a strong value proposition, highlighting the importance of balancing features with budget considerations․ This variety illustrates the diverse market offerings and the need for a thorough comparison before purchase․

Waffle Type: Belgian vs․ Classic
Belgian waffle makers produce deep-pocketed waffles, ideal for holding butter, syrup, and toppings․ Classic waffle makers create thinner, crispier waffles, suitable for different preferences and culinary applications․ Understanding the desired waffle texture is paramount in selecting the appropriate maker․

Power and Heating: Achieving Consistent Results
Sufficient wattage ensures consistent and even cooking․ A powerful waffle maker heats quickly and maintains consistent temperature throughout the cooking process, leading to perfectly cooked waffles every time․ Consider the size and thickness of the waffles you intend to make; a higher wattage may be necessary for thicker waffles․
